Wildebeest Migration Safari
We welcome you to discover the treacherous wildebeest migration safari and explore some of the most legendary in Kenya through the lens of this captivating adventure. Every year, giant herds of wildebeest, zebra and antelope, 2 million strong, make a grand circuit across the never-ending plains from the Serengeti into Kenya's famed Maasai Mara and back. An annual occasion that runs from July to September.

Wildlife Adventures of Central Kenya

Take a wildlife adventure through Central Kenya's most Iconic game parks; the pleasant Ol Pejeta Conservancy, Ol Jogi & Lewa Conservancy and Meru National Park.
These are select destinations that rival Maasai Mara and Serengeti for excellent all-year-round wildlife encounters. Mostly related to conservation efforts, these regions are home to some of the most endangered species including the black rhino, and Grevy’s Zebra, among others.

The Whale Migration
Every year, humpback whales migrate from Antarctica to warmer climates, congregating in Kenyan waters between July and August to calve and mate. It is believed that they travel to warm tropical inner reefs for protection to enable them to breed and give birth to their calves.
